您好,登錄后才能下訂單哦!
本篇內容主要講解“html form中回車事件規則詳解”,感興趣的朋友不妨來看看。本文介紹的方法操作簡單快捷,實用性強。下面就讓小編來帶大家學習“html form中回車事件規則詳解”吧!
我們有時候希望回車鍵敲在文本框(input element)里來提交表單(form),但有時候又不希望如此。比如搜索行為,希望輸入完關鍵詞之后直接按回車鍵立即提交表單,而有些復雜表單,可能 要避免回車鍵誤操作在未完成表單填寫的時候就觸發了表單提交。 要控制這些行為,不需要借助JS,瀏覽器已經幫我們做了這些處理,這里總結幾條規則:
實際應用的時候,要讓表單響應回車鍵很容易,保證表單里有個type=”submit”的按鈕就行。而當只 有一個文本框又不希望響應回車鍵怎么辦呢?我的方法有點別扭,就是再寫一個無意義的文本框,隱藏起來。根據第3條規則,我們在用button的時候,盡量 顯式聲明type以使瀏覽器表現一致。 <form action=""> <input type="text"> <input type="button" value="提交"> </form> <h3>一個文本框的時候怎么才能做到不提交,方法是加一個隱藏掉的文本框</h3> <form action=""> <input type="text"> <input type="text" > <input type="button" value="提交"> </form> <h3>只要有type為submit的按鈕存在,一個文本框還是多個文本框都提交</h3> <form action=""> <input type="text"> <input type="submit" value="提交"> </form> <h3>只要有type為submit的按鈕存在,一個文本框還是多個文本框都提交</h3> <form action=""> <input type="text"> <input type="text"> <input type="submit" value="提交"> </form> <h3>多個文本框的時候,不提交,用type為button的按鈕就行啦</h3> <form action=""> <input type="text"> <input type="text"> <input type="button" value="提交"> </form> <h3>用button元素時,FX和IE下有不同的表現</h3> <form action=""> <input type="text"> <input type="text"> <button>提交</button> </form> <h3>radio和checkbox在FX下也會觸發提交表單,在IE下不會</h3> <form action=""> <input type="text"> <input type="radio" name="a"> <input type="checkbox" name="b"> <input type="checkbox" name="c"> <input type="button" value="提交"> </form> <h3>type為image的按鈕,等同于type為submit的效果</h3> <form action=""> <input type="text"> <input type="text"> <input type="image" src="xxx.gif"> </form> |
到此,相信大家對“html form中回車事件規則詳解”有了更深的了解,不妨來實際操作一番吧!這里是億速云網站,更多相關內容可以進入相關頻道進行查詢,關注我們,繼續學習!
免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。